Navasha Lake | An animal paradise created for a documentary
Navasha Lake is one of the most beautiful freshwater lakes in Kenya and the only freshwater lake in Kenya. There are the largest number of hippos and birds here, but the most worthwhile thing in Navasha is the beautiful island.
"Into Africa" filmed Navasha Lake, in order to make this film, the film crew created an ecological environment on an island in the heart of the lake, carrying a lot of animals on the island, such as the giraffe zebra antelope horn Horse and so on. After the filming, the animals stayed behind. There were no natural enemies. They thrived on the island. Because there were no carnivores, the whole island was a bird and animal paradise. Lake Naivasha is located within 90 km northwest of Nairobi, the capital of Kenya, within the Great Rift Valley. Lake Naivasha is one of Kenn's most beautiful freshwater lakes and the only freshwater lake in Kenya. It is rich in trout and African trout.

Lake Nakuru National Park is located in the Rift Valley of East Africa and is known as one of the world's flamingos. It is known as the "Bird Watching Paradise". Because Lake Nakuru is located in the volcanic belt, the lake has a high salinity, which is very suitable for the growth of plankton for the flamingo staple food, so it is not surprising that the flamingo piles are settled here.
However, in recent years, due to the rising water level of the lake, the salinity has gradually decreased, and the flamingo has gradually migrated to Lake Boglia not far away, so the number has been significantly reduced, although a group of fires can be seen. The flamingo, but the spectacular scene of the red with Boglia Lake is no match.
In addition to seeing flamingos, there are many large animals, such as black and white rhinos, hippos, tree lions, leopards, buffaloes, etc., but our hunting time is affected by some special circumstances. So I didn't find these rare animals. It is quite regrettable to think about it now.
